Bullwhack Summit
Bullwhack Summit is a gap in White Pine, Nevada and has an elevation of 7,247 feet.- Type: Gap with an elevation of 7,247 feet
- Also known as: “Bullwhacker Summit”
- Category: landform
- Location: White Pine, Nevada, Southwest, United States, North America
